I have had exactly the same poor service that many of the other SRC, Aetna ripoff reports claim. I was happy to be able to purchase health insurance while working in a long-term contract position through an employer in Oregon.

I have suffered financial and emotional distress through SRC/Aetna's total disregard for their clients and clients' paperwork.

I would like to file a class action lawsuit against SRC, an Aetna Company, and I believe there should be high punitive damages charged against this company.

I have been paying on health insurance with SRC/Aetna for the past 9 months. After my first reimbursement claim for a few prescriptions, which was reimbursed in a timely manner, all claim reimbursement stopped.

I have not received reimbursement for over $7k worth of claims (laboratory blood work, pulmonary function test, doctor visits, colonoscopy/endoscopy, and the last 8 months of prescription medicines) since the initial $60-some reimbursement in January. It is now mid-August.

I call Aetna about every 3 weeks. I have a huge folder of claims documentation, as well as voice mail acknowledgement of some papers received.

However, each time I call, I'm asked to resubmit a form which I submitted in January, or I'm told that the claims are processing and "you just have to be patient." Oftentimes, I'm asked what medicines I'm on, and what my pre-existing conditions were...

A month ago, SRC/Aetna said that I needed to call all of my providers and ask them to resubmit all of the claims over the past 9 months so they could re-process them. A month later -- just this week -- I was told a different story by another SRC/Aetna 'supervisor.' She seemed to indicate that there was no reason to resubmit claims, as they were 'in process.' However they have been 'in process' for 9 months now.

I am consistently told that my case has been escalated to a supervisor, and I have spoken to at least one supervisor; but still I receive claim 'denials' that say "requested information not received by insured."

I believe that SRC/Aetna is employing a stalling technique designed to get me to 1) give up, 2) lose my paperwork, 3) file bankruptcy and have the debts absorbed, 4) be so sick that I can't pursue them anymore.

I have submitted a report against SRC/Aetna to the Oregon Insurance Commissioner.

This appears to be a very poorly managed company with extremely poor service. I question their honesty and integrity, and I would never pay for insurance through them again.
